**PLEASE READ FULL DESCRIPTION BELLOW** This 6–7 hour journey takes you through a stunning maze of channels, lakes, and reed-lined waterways in the youngest land of Europe — the Danube Delta. We begin boarding at the Ondas De Ângelo pontoon in Murighiol. As we leave the Murighiol Channel, we follow the old Sfântu Gheorghe arm, entering the Uzlina Channel, which passes through the former fishing village and reaches Lake Uzlina. Through a secret canal known only by local fishermen, we glide into Lake Cabluata, home to colonies of swans and pelicans. We’ll pass through Lakes Clisciova and Durnoleapca, where we drift along narrow water lily-lined paths, both white and yellow. Next, we reach Lakes Isăcel and Isac, popular for pike fishing. Following the Litcov Channel, we arrive at Canal Caraorman, which ends at the village pier. Here, participants who wish can join a local safari to explore the mystical Caraorman Forest (also called the “Black Forest”) and enjoy a traditional homemade lunch hosted by locals. Sulina: Letea Forest Day Trip

Sulina: Letea Forest Day Trip

Embark on a day trip to Letea Forest from Sulina. Cruise through the Danube Delta, explore the forest, and see wild horses in their natural habitat. Enjoy a traditional lunch and interact with locals in Letea Village. Meet your guide in Sulina and depart from the port towards Letea Village with a fast boat. Pass through the Danube Delta canals, enjoying the stunning landscapes and local wildlife such as birds, water lilies, and reeds. Upon arrival, a local guide will pick you up with a 4x4 vehicle or a traditional cart to start the tour to Letea Forest. Discover the unique forest with its lianas, centuries-old oaks, sand dunes, and exotic vegetation. Learn about the area’s biodiversity and its ecological importance. Next, see the famous wild horses in their natural habitat. Rest in a designated area or at the edge of the forest. Enjoy an optional traditional lunch prepared by locals (fresh fish, polenta, fish soup). Advance notice is required if you’d like this option. After lunch, walk through Letea Village, a traditional community where you can see mud-brick houses with reed roofs, reflecting the simple life of the Danube Delta. Interact with locals and buy souvenirs such as acacia honey, reed crafts, or handmade items. Return by boat to Sulina, relaxing and enjoying another chance to admire the Delta’s scenery. If time allows, make a short stop on smaller canals or at a small island to see more birds.
